Research for HBV Genotype and Mutation of Drug Resistance in Blood Donation Population in a Given Area

Abstract: Objective To analyze the HBV poisonous genotype and its mutation of drug resistance in blood donation population in a given area. Methods Selected the blood examples from donors since April 1, 2014 to December 31, 2014 and screened out 201 double positive specimens using ELISA double reagent. And then by fluorescence quantitative PCR, 99 cases of HBV positive specimens were screened out. 45 of them held a viral load larger than 1 000 IU/ml specimens, their HBV drug resistance gene were detected (PCR sequencing method). Finally, we analyzed the relationship between the hepatitis b patient virus poisonous genotype and pills resistance segment mutation of this city. Results All 45 cases was Hepatitis B wild-type, no drug resistance mutation was found. Hepatitis B parting with 45 cases of type B was 43 cases, classification rate was 95.6%, the other 2 cases was type C, classification rate was 4.4%. Type B gene classification rate was significantly higher than C gene classification rate, with statistical significance (χ2=9.256,P<0.05). Conclusion The city's Hepatitis B blood donators hold virus genes model B type at large and the resistance genes are mainly wild type, 45.5% of them has a virus viral load high to 1 000 IU/ml, which need track treatment, providing prevention and cure references for Hepatitis B.
